Abstract

Based on chaotic neural network (CNN), chaotic simulated annealing model with decaying chaotic noise (CSA-DCN) is presented. This model combines some advantages of Hopfield neural network (HNN) and simulated annealing (SA) algorithm, and decaying chaotic noise produced by iterated functions of logistic map is inducted into this model, which means it can be used to solve many multidimensioned, discrete, nonconvex, nonlinear constrained optimization problems, such as economic load dispatch (ELD) of power systems. Involved the transmission loss and valve point effect (VPE), the CSA-DCN model is applied to solve the ELD problem, the simulation results of three examples show that the CSA-DCN model for the ELD problem is versatile, robust and efficient.
